Output 10ba83e9f01ed8cf6f3bbdabd092fd96c4bbb2f91c5efb42b11ab3239f212867:19

value
780883
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c20f323b98a2dd53c37ea444d8bb8f657460457 OP_EQUAL
address
3A69ZahhjYAEYrm9F3Cagqk46KG9wqXnrh
transaction
10ba83e9f01ed8cf6f3bbdabd092fd96c4bbb2f91c5efb42b11ab3239f212867
confirmations
34511
spent
true